#701f9e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#701f9e is composed of 43.9% red, 12.2%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.1% cyan, 80.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 278.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.2% and a lightness of 37.1%. #701f9e color hex could be obtained by blending #e03eff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#701f9e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#701f9e has RGB values of R:112, G:31,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 7348126.

Shades and Tints of #701f9e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07020a is the darkest color, while #fcf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#701f9e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605964 is the less saturated color, while #7802bb is the most saturated one.
